Transaction 1443086916cedb21d04f69cd950f3a70d1a78cb77351c4e32c2e684599a4e770

1 Input
2 Outputs
  • 1443086916cedb21d04f69cd950f3a70d1a78cb77351c4e32c2e684599a4e770:0
  • value  36191
    address  32fmqvCRkywHwPxuqEDktmyXQGKz8D4Pkg
  • 1443086916cedb21d04f69cd950f3a70d1a78cb77351c4e32c2e684599a4e770:1
  • value  230476
    address  1Do6QsbbUvJChBUTS1SooubRcCzGedZGx5